Output 3cc817c0b5bef1fe8f651a9aa497a6c343c10e5c659df5b1f6178fedb22fa9d2:33

value
126269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ed96fb62645e7ddf794037ac766d2e1accfde43c OP_EQUAL
address
3PMGwREwiKjGBTCjQdaZqWsbEA4DMPQWpc
transaction
3cc817c0b5bef1fe8f651a9aa497a6c343c10e5c659df5b1f6178fedb22fa9d2
confirmations
255019
spent
true